We want precision OpAmp with a small Vos to compare two 100 micro Volts to greatest possible precision.
This is possible if we have low value of max voltage offset at 25 Deg.C
As unwanted voltage Voo added due to offset voltage Vio is given by
Voo = ( 1 + Rf/R1 )Vio ( Rf = feedback resistor , R1 = input resistor of OpAmp )
This voltage will make it difficult to compare 100 micro volts properly.
Hence max voltage offset at 25 Deg.C is a key paremeter for precision of comparing 100 micro volt sources.
Output offset voltage due to offset voltage is potentially a greater problem than the output offset voltage due to max input current at 25 deg.c
